Flash attn modulenotfounderror no module named wheel.
- Flash attn modulenotfounderror no module named wheel For the first problem, I forget to install rotary from its directory. 3` Caused by: Build backend failed to determine extra requires with `build_wheel()` with exit status: 1 --- stdout: --- stderr: Traceback (most recent call last): File "<string>", line 14, in Feb 18, 2025 · 「No module named 'torch'」エラーを解決するためのコード例. Aug 26, 2024 · # dev と flash-attn のグループを抜いて sync する uv sync--no-group dev --no-group flash-attn # その後 dev のグループを sync する (実行環境の場合はなくても OK) uv sync--group dev # 最後に flash-attn のグループを sync する uv sync--group flash-attn Sep 1, 2024 · ### 安装 `flash-attn` 的解决方案 在安装 `flash-attn` 库时,如果遇到编译错误并使用了 `--no-build-isolation` 参数,则可能是由于以下几个原因引起的: #### 1. flash_attention' 如果显示找不到该包,则需通过 Conda 或 pip 来安装最新版本的 PyTorch[^3]: 对于使用 Anaconda 发行版的用户来说,推荐采用如下方式安装 PyTorch 及其相关组件: bash conda install pytorch torchvision May 8, 2024 · FlashAttention(flash-attn)安装. flash_attn_triton import flash_attn_func # Import block sparse attention (nn. pip install wheel. See screenshot. Either upgrade or use attn_implementation='eager'. Mar 1, 2024 · Description. 7. 1会冲突,然后我把torch也换成了CUDA12. For the second problem, I check my cuda and torch-cuda version and reinstall it. Mar 9, 2019 · Hi, I tried to install flash-attn Linux Centos 7. , csrc/fused_dense. 6w次,点赞20次,收藏31次。在使用pip install xformers安装xformers时,发现总是会把我环境中的pytorch重新安装,并且会安装CUDA12版本的pytorch, 而我环境是CUDA 11. losses. venv ⠦ fire==0. By the way File "some_path\wheel_test\toto\main. 1810 and Python 3. 非集群 Jan 6, 2025 · ### 解决 Python 中 `ModuleNotFoundError: No module named 'flash_attn. May 29, 2023 · I meet error as ModuleNotFoundError: No module named 'torch', then I install as pip install flash-attn --no-build-isolation; It raises another error as ModuleNotFoundError: No module named 'packaging', then I install this package as pip install packaging Jun 7, 2023 · # Import the triton implementation (torch. Dec 13, 2024 · ModuleNotFoundError: No module named 'flash_attn. g you install to 1 python version (or conda env) and want to use it in another version (or conda env). _C with ModuleNotFoundError("No module named 'vllm. whl Feb 4, 2025 · <think>好的,用户遇到了ModuleNotFoundError: No module named 'flash_attn'的错误,需要安装相应的依赖包。我需要先回想一下flash_attn这个库的相关信息。 首先,flash_attn应该是Hugging Face的Transformer库中提到的Flash Attention实现,或者是Tri Dao维护的那个优化过的注意力机制库。 Oct 25, 2023 · You signed in with another tab or window. Apr 19, 2024 · Cannot install flash-attn —ModuleNotFoundError: No module named for_build_wheel()` error: Failed to download and build: flash-attn==2. After installation of the other packages, then ran pip install flash-attn --no-build-isolation. PyTorchのインストール. Jul 13, 2023 · "ModuleNotFoundError: No module named 'torch \Users\alex4321>python -m pip install flash-attn Collecting flash-attn Using cached flash_attn-1. 2. nn. py install in the "hopper" directory. functional version) from Mar 11, 2011 · Failed to Install flash-attn==2. py is technically incorrect. エラーの原因 「No module named 'torch'」エラーは、PyTorchがインストールされていないか、Python環境で認識されていないことが原因です。 解決方法. 8)" and this failed with ModuleNotFoundError: No module named 'packaging' Is there anything in the build process preventing compatibility with PEP 517 (which prev Jan 13, 2025 · flash_attn: 包的名称,表示这个 Wheel 文件是 flash_attn 包的安装文件。 2. edu. flash_attention'` 的方法 当遇到此错误时,通常是因为未正确安装所需的依赖项或环境配置不正确。以下是详细的解决方案: #### 1. 3k次,点赞11次,收藏23次。如果出现该错误cannot import name ‘is_flash_attn_available’ from ‘transformers. 有好多hugging face的llm模型运行的时候都需要安装flash_attn,然而简单的pip install flash_attn并不能安装成功,其中需要解决一些其他模块的问题,在此记录一下我发现的问题: 1、首先看nvidia驱动版本,cuda驱… Oct 3, 2023 · import flash_attn from flash_attn import flash_attn_func from flash_attn. py:28: UserWarning: torch. tuna. 2 : 主版本号,表示这是 flash_attn 的第 2. 5. activations import swiglu as swiglu_gated Mar 10, 2024 · You signed in with another tab or window. /dist/package-1. 8,nvcc -V是12. rotary import apply_rotary_emb_func from flash_attn. 11, pip 24, archlinux what got it running for me was:. Jun 27, 2024 ·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community. py sdist bdist_wheel (base) C:\Users\qaise\myproject> pip install . 7 Caused by: Failed to Feb 4, 2025 · from flash_attn import flash_attn_func, flash_attn_with_kvcache ModuleNotFoundError: No module named 'flash_attn'需要安装那个依赖? from flash_attn import flash_attn_func import torch # 随机生成 Q, K, V 张量 q = torch. 8,这就导致我原本的开发环境不可用了。 Dec 21, 2022 · You signed in with another tab or window. May 29, 2023 · You signed in with another tab or window. This was from a virtual environment. Jul 3, 2023 · ModuleNotFoundError: No module named ‘torch’ 错误是 Python 在尝试导入名为 torch 的模块时找不到该模块而抛出的异常。torch 是 PyTorch 深度学习框架的核心库,如果你的 Python 环境中没有安装这个库,尝试导入时就会遇到这个错误。 Dec 9, 2024 · 文章浏览阅读2. If you're not sure which to choose, learn more about installing packages. 解决无负权边的带权有向图的单源最短路问题的Dijkstra算法 3. toml based projects (flash-attn) Jun 9, 2024 · 在 flash_attn 的版本上,直接选择最新版本即可(若最新版本的 flash_attn 没有适合的 CUDA 版本和 pytorch 版本则应用更早的版本)。 版本文件名中的第一部分(例如 cu118、cu122)为 CUDA 版本。本地 CUDA 版本可以通过 nvidia-smi 命令查看: Aug 22, 2024 · open-instruct git:(uv) uv sync Using Python 3. layers. When I try it, the error I got is: No module named 'torch'. Download the file for your platform. cross_entropy import CrossEntropyLoss from flash_attn. 4)” to see it fails with ModuleNotFoundError: No module named ‘packaging’ (which of course imports fine in Dec 16, 2024 · ### 解决 Python 中 ModuleNotFoundError: No module named 'flash_attn. I am running this model on Kaggle, but it takes more than 30 seconds to give a response. You signed out in another tab or window. 7 and transformers 4. May 31, 2023 · Seeing ModuleNotFoundError: No module named 'torch' during an install is probably because the setup. But obviously, it is wrong. 3 May 14, 2024 · I tried to run: $ pip wheel --no-cache-dir --use-pep517 "flash-attn (==2. tar. ops. by hassanjbara - opened Apr 23, 2024. 6,否则可能引发错误。 Mar 8, 2024 · 我们在使用大语言模型时,通常需要安装flash-attention2进行加速来提升模型的效率。 一、 常见安装方式如下 pip install flash-attn --no-build-isolation --use-pep517 Dec 29, 2022 · You signed in with another tab or window. Discussion I do have flash-attn 2. Aug 15, 2023 · In my case, I removed flash-attn from requirements. This issue happens even if I install torch first, then install flash-attn afterwards. e. Feb 6, 2024 · 一、研究背景 推箱子游戏中的路径查找问题—给定一方格,求两点最短距离。传统求两点最短路径的算法有: 1. com May 19, 2024 · ModuleNotFoundError: No module named 'wheel' [end of output] python -m pipx install wheel doesn't help. _C",尝试过后还是没办法 Apr 23, 2024 · No module named 'dropout_layer_norm'. 8 Collecting flash-attn==2. See full list on zhuanlan. 0 error: Failed to download and build `flash-attn==2. Oct 24, 2024 · Google Colab has a "ask Gemini" feature so I tried "Give me as many clues as possible as to what flash attention wheel no-dependencies --upgrade flash_attn-2. 19. weight_norm is deprecated in favor of torch. 12. E. 报错2; 以及我换了其他不合适的版本即使安装成功后,在import的过程中报错: Oct 26, 2024 · 错误 3:ModuleNotFoundError: No module named 'vllm' 在虚拟环境中可能出现此问题,确保在激活环境后安装和运行 vLLM,或检查环境变量中的路径配置。 四、总结 Nov 10, 2022 · Those CUDA extensions are in this repo. 9. _C'")"的报错,从网上找到最接近的解决方式:"vllm-0. tu May 29, 2023 · When I run pip install flash-attn, it says that. model_executor. 8 Building wheels for collected packages: fl Aug 2, 2020 · Now when everything was working fine i tried to create wheel file for this package and install created wheel using pip (base) C:\Users\qaise\myproject> python setup. 0 MB For python 3. Apr 9, 2023 · Ok, I have solved problems above. 41-dev. Module version) from flash_attn. txt. 模型构建:选择合适的Transformer架构,例如DETR,它将目标检测问题转化为一个端到端的序列到序列任务。DETR引入了Transformer编码器和解码器,以及一个预定义的固定大小的类别集合,用于预测框和类别。 About flash-attn, LLaVA部署报错:ImportError: cannot import name ‘LlavaLlamaForCausalLM‘ from ‘llava. 1 使用"pip install vllm"安装的时候,虽然能安装成功但是在使用的时候会出现"Failed to import from vllm. post1 : 包的版本号,遵循 PEP 440 版本规范。 2. pipによるインストール Jun 7, 2024 · No module named 'flash_attn' flash_attn not installed, disabling Flash Attention L:\stable_audio_tools\venv\lib\site-packages\torch\nn\utils\weight_norm. Current flash-attenton does not support window_size. 2 版本。 Jul 4, 2023 · 文章浏览阅读1. Both packaging and setuptools were already installed correctly. 0-py3-none-any. May 12, 2023 · You can try pip wheel --use-pep517 "flash-attn (==1. flash_attn_interface import flash_attn_varlen_func from flash_attn. toml, pip will use that and use build isolation. Reload to refresh your session. g. zhihu. layers‘_modulenotfounderror: no module named 'vllm-CSDN博客 用代码改变世界! 就是这样,喵! Oct 19, 2023 · Could be an issue with different python version. float16, device="cuda") k = torch. 1k次,点赞5次,收藏10次。一开始我以为是我 torch 安装的 CUDA toolkit11. Flash Attention是一种注意力算法,更有效地缩放基于transformer的模型,从而实现更快的训练和推理。 ModuleNotFoundError: No module named 'flash_attn_3' import flash_attn_3_cuda Traceback (most recent call last): File "", line 1, in ModuleNotFoundError: No module named 'flash_attn_3_cuda' I have installed Flash Attention 3 and executed python setup. toml for the build requires, and that features a custom wheel class in the setup. 的解决方法来源:感谢【vLLM】ModuleNotFoundError: No module named ‘vllm. They are not required to run things, they're just nice to have to make things go fast. 5版本。注意,CUDA版本需为11. 3k次,点赞7次,收藏10次。显示是有flash-attn的明明安装flash-attn成功,但是import的时候报错。 Jan 22, 2024 · I am trying to install flash-attention for windows 11, but failed with message: > pip install flash-attn --no-build-isolation Looking in indexes: https://pypi. The most frequent source of this error is that you haven’t installed wheel explicitly with pip install wheel. post1 with ModuleNotFoundError: No module named 'torch' on Pre-Configured Image #282 New issue Have a question about this project? Dec 10, 2021 · Traceback (most recent call last): File "C:/Users//main. py. When I tried to install it, I got the following error: $ pip install flash-attn==2. functional version only) from flash_attn. This happened to me with the package fiftyone-db, but I suppose it would happen with any package that does not have a pyproject. py", line 1, in <module> import wheel ModuleNotFoundError: No module named 'wheel' Process finished with exit code 1 The reason is that each PyCharm project, per default, creates a virtual environment in which you can install custom Python modules. Apr 28, 2024 · 文章浏览阅读9. weight_norm. gz (2. microsoft/Phi-3-mini-128k-instruct" Jun 25, 2023 · You signed in with another tab or window. py", line 2, in <module> from tata import tata ModuleNotFoundError: No module named 'tata' So why this outcome ? Why does this code runs fine with python but not as a wheel ? Sep 10, 2024 · 2. randn(1, 8, 128, 64, dtype=torch. flash-attention官方将DropoutLayerNorm模块视作额外的拓展 ,需要把源码下载用cuda进行单独编译; 官方提供了对应的Triton实现 。 解决方案. 8. 6. flash_attention import FlashAttention'' does not work, I donot know the reason. txt and ran pip install -r requirements. 通用的搜索算法 2. I couldn't find any information about this error here, I'm sure I'm missing something but what could it be? Nov 19, 2019 · Either work in a virtual environment (venv), which will make sure that wheel is installed, or install it explicitly yourself, together with setuptools: python -m pip install wheel setuptools Dec 10, 2021 · Quick Fix: Python raises the ImportError: No module named 'wheel' when it cannot find the library wheel. 5 Creating virtualenv at: . 1的,但是还是报了神奇的错误。 Jan 7, 2025 · 3. 4. #10. python needs more details about dependencies during build time and it's not being threaded through the entire project definition (and it's not great/safe to be calling other installed libraries during install time, etc). tsinghua. "setuptools", "packaging", "wheel", "torch", Mar 10, 2015 · It came to my attention that pip install flash_attn does not work. 确认 PyTorch 已安装 确保环境中已成功安装 PyTorch 库。 I used the same method to run the model on a CPU, and it works, but as you mentioned, I didn't notice any performance difference. Sep 9, 2024 · 1. Dec 27, 2023 · Hi all, After pip install flash_attn(latest), ''from flash_attn. CUDA 和 NVIDIA 工具链缺失 当系统缺少必要的 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community. 文章浏览阅读2. This behaviour happens with pip version 24, and not before. That's why the MHA class will only import them if they're available. 在集群上安装flash-attention 成功后运行项目仍然报错。 ModuleNotFoundError: No module named 'dropout_layer_norm' 问题解释. post1+neuron213; ModuleNotFoundError: No module named 'vllm. utils. In flash_attn2. 2, What is the substitute function of the FlashAttention. 0. parametrizations. Source Distribution Jan 25, 2025 · 文章浏览阅读2. You switched accounts on another tab or window. flash_blocksparse_attention import FlashBlocksparseMHA, FlashBlocksparseAttention # Import block sparse attention (torch. cn/simple Collecting flash-attn Using cached https://pypi. 7k次,点赞5次,收藏4次。在安装大语言模型(LLM)相关库flash_attn时遇到ModuleNotFoundError: No module named 'torch'的问题。通过conda安装pytorch后,成功解决报错,安装了flash_attn的1. flash_attention' 的方法 当遇到此错误时,通常是因为未正确安装所需的依赖项或环境配置不正确。 以下是详细的解决方案: #### 1. . utils’,可以。访问该网站,找到对应torch、python、cuda版本的flash_attn进行下载,并上传到服务器。_flash-attn Jan 29, 2025 · Download files. The issue here is that once you add a pyproject. float16, May 7, 2024 · flash-attention package not found, consider installing for better performance: No module named ‘flash_attn’. model‘ or Failed to build installable wheels for some pyproject. ncwsu zyay rtvn rspb zzzunkc pmswp pyve anlhnli tckjyby swrr rtkkqbu bvvdau kjhk uxjh hwrkn